Mega888 is a popular online casino gaming platform known for its wide variety of slot games and table games. However, as with any well-known digital platform, it has become a target for cybercriminals who create fake apps to scam users. Identifying these fraudulent apps is crucial to safeguarding your personal and financial information. This article will guide you on how to spot fake Mega888 apps and protect yourself online.
Check the Official Website for Legitimate Links
One of the easiest ways to ensure you download the real Mega888 app is by visiting the official website. Authentic casino platforms always provide secure download links for their apps. Avoid downloading the app from third-party websites, as these often host modified or fake versions designed to steal your data.
Verify the Developer Information
When downloading the Mega888 app from an app store, check the developer's details. Fake apps often use names similar to the official one but with slight variations. If the developer's name does not match the official website information, it is a red flag indicating a counterfeit app.
Look for User Reviews and Ratings
User reviews and ratings can provide valuable insights into an app’s legitimacy. If an app has many negative reviews mentioning fraud, crashes, or unauthorized access, it is likely a scam. However, be cautious of fake positive reviews as well—fraudsters sometimes post misleading ratings to trick users.
Examine the App Permissions
Before installing any application, review the permissions it requests. A legitimate Mega888 app will require permissions related to gaming and account management. However, if the app asks for excessive permissions, such as access to your contacts, messages, or location, it may be a malicious program designed to steal your data.
Analyze the Website and URL Carefully
Cybercriminals often create fake websites that closely resemble the official Mega888 site. Always check the website URL carefully for any misspellings or extra characters. The official website should have an SSL certificate (indicated by "https" in the address bar), ensuring a secure connection.
Be Wary of Unrealistic Promotions and Bonuses
Fake Mega888 apps often lure users with exaggerated promotions and bonuses that seem too good to be true. While Mega888 offers various promotions, they are always within a reasonable limit. If an app promises excessive rewards for little effort, it is likely a scam.
Check for Regular App Updates
Legitimate apps receive frequent updates to enhance security and improve user experience. If an app has not been updated in a long time or lacks official announcements regarding updates, it may be fake. Always ensure you download updates from official sources.
Use Strong Security Measures
To further protect yourself from fake Mega888 apps, implement strong security measures such as:
- Using a reputable antivirus program
- Enabling two-factor authentication (2FA) if available
- Keeping your device’s operating system and apps updated
- Avoiding public Wi-Fi when playing online casino games
Contact Customer Support for Verification
If you have any doubts about an app’s authenticity, contact Mega888’s official customer support. Legitimate casino platforms have responsive support teams that can confirm whether an app is genuine or not. Avoid using contact details provided within the suspicious app itself—always refer to the official website.
Stay Informed About Online Scams
Cybercriminals constantly evolve their tactics, so staying informed about the latest online scams can help you avoid becoming a victim. Follow cybersecurity blogs, online casino forums, and Mega888’s official social media pages for updates on fraudulent activities.
